Agreement Metrics for LLM-as-Judge Evaluation: What to Report and Why

cs.CL · 2026-05-25 · conditional · novelty 6.0

For binary LLM judge validation, Pearson's r, Spearman's ρ, Kendall's τ_b, phi, and Matthews correlation all equal a single number on non-degenerate data, Cohen's κ supplies the extra signal on label-rate drift, and a reporting checklist is provided.

LIMO: Less is More for Reasoning

cs.CL · 2025-02-05 · unverdicted · novelty 6.0

LIMO achieves 63.3% on AIME24 and 95.6% on MATH500 via supervised fine-tuning on roughly 1% of the data used by prior models, supporting the claim that minimal strategic examples suffice when pre-training has already encoded domain knowledge.
